  • Immunoglobulin G4-related disease with multi-organ involvement: A case report. [Case Reports]
    Medicine (Baltimore). 2026 Jan 16; 105(3):e47096.Qiao J, Xu X, … Huang YM
  • CONCLUSIONS: IgG4-RD is a rare condition with unclear pathogenesis. Given its diverse clinical presentations and propensity for multi-organ involvement, IgG4-RD is frequently subject to missed or incorrect diagnoses, potentially leading to unnecessary surgical interventions or other therapeutic approaches. The diagnosis and management of this case involving multiple organs aim to enhance clinicians' understanding of IgG4-RD, thereby facilitating timely administration of the most effective treatment.
